Introduction
The Client Interaction dashboard covers a wide range of Client Contact activity types and their impact on business. Consultants can view how each entity interacts across time, value, and communication channels.
Managers and Consultants can view graphs, tables, and charts displaying metrics which covers: the level of activity with Client Contacts and the GP generated from those interactions, recency & frequency of activity with individual contacts, and types of communication by channel.
This report displays information across the last 12 months – but can be utilized as part of daily/regular business development activity.
NOTE: This dashboard is accessed directly from a Client Contact record, under the Analytics tab.
Report highlights
Understand the timescale, value, and communication involved throughout the recruitment process. Monitoring and comparing the productivity of team members can help in identifying high performers, areas needing improvement, and overall team efficiency.
With data displayed in visuals that make combined data easy to understand at a glance (including status colour coding), identify trends and actions in one place.
The report is designed to give insights to Consultants about: who to contact at a given client, where opportunities exist to reconnect with other Client Contacts that have previously been productive relationships, and which channels are most likely to elicit a response.
Who it's for
Aimed at anyone in a Consultant role who needs to understand Client Contact interactions and where to use their time to build the best relationships possible.
Summary of the Overview page
2 An area chart of (all recruitment) activity types completed over the last 12 full months. Click to highlight select activities.
3 A table shows the top 5 Client Contacts against the recruitment activities they have completed over the last 12 full months and the gross profit created. Comparative colour coding is used for the full list of Client Contacts for each column. There is also the option to View All, which shows all Client Contacts within the team.
4 A combination chart that shows the number of runners compared to the Gross Profit over the last 12 full months.
5 A stacked bar chart shows the total gross profit from placements, by type, over the last 12 full months.

Summary of the Client Contacts page
2 A bubble chart shows the comparative relationships between Client Contact communication occurrences, the number of days since last contact occurred, and the created value.
3 A table that shows all users against the recruitment activities they have completed over the last 12 months. Comparative colour coding is used for the full list of Client Contacts for each column.
Summary of the Communications Channels page
2 A pie-chart shows all types of communication channels used in both numeral and percentage values across a team. In this chart, Teams are a subset of appointments.
3 A stacked bar chart shows the number of phone calls and their purpose across the last 12 full months.
4 A stacked bar chart shows the communication channels used per Client Contact; the use of any channels is shown as a percentage of 100. In this chart, Teams are a subset of appointments.
5 A stacked bar chart shows the number of appointments and their purpose across the last 12 full months.

Glossary of terms for Dashboard
- Vacancies - the total number of Vacancies.
- Submissions - the total number of CVs sent.
- Interviews - the total number of Interviews arranged.
- Offers - the total number of Offers.
- Placements - the total number of Placements (New & Extensions) with Cancelled excluded.
- Phone calls - the total number of Phone call records created.
- Appointments - the total number of Appointment records created.
- Contract Runners – A Placement (Contract or Temp) which is Live and running on a given day.
